Today’s book review features

Rocky Mountain Standoff by Laura Scott.

Book Blurb

She’d risk her own life for justice… but can he help her protect her baby?

Someone will do anything to get federal judge Sidney Logan to throw a trial—even target her six-month-old foster daughter. And it’s up to US Deputy Marshal Tanner Wilcox to keep Sidney and little Lilly safe in the Colorado Rockies. But with danger finding them at every turn, there might be a mole in the courthouse…and trusting anyone could prove lethal.

Danielle’s Review

Rocky Mountain Standoff is a Love Inspired Suspense by Laura Scott. Sidney, a judge, is presiding over a high-profile case, if she and her daughter can stay alive along enough for her to do so. That’s where the marshals, particularly Tanner Wilcox, come in.

Shoot-outs, chases, and bombs, this story has all the exciting parts of suspense. I was expecting more from a mystery stand point and the marshals sometimes lacked that marshal feel at times, so it was difficult for this story to hold my attention. But it’s has a sweet romance. Tanner has a strong kindness streak that I loved seeing. If you enjoy LIS stories, then give this one a read.
